在這里是一個名詞,意為“數(shù)量”。它常常構(gòu)成短語theamountof

(……的數(shù)量)或anamountof(一些……),其后接不可數(shù)名詞。如:Theamountofpollutedwaterisincreasinginthiscity.在這個城市,受污染的水在增加。Alargeamountofmoneywillbespentonthisproject.這項工程將投入大量資金。[拓展]

thenumberof后接可數(shù)名詞,意為“……的數(shù)量”;anumberof后接可數(shù)名詞,意為“一些……”。如:Thenumberofstudentshasdoubledinthelastfiveyearsinourschool.在過去五年中,我校的學生人數(shù)翻了一番。Anumberofchildrenaregoingtohaveapicniconthehill.一些孩子要到山上去野餐。
